Transaction 1596763c2a24a5e89f94cecc447bb993bd98e23aa4fe00674ca6c6e37bedaa89

1 Input
2 Outputs
  • 1596763c2a24a5e89f94cecc447bb993bd98e23aa4fe00674ca6c6e37bedaa89:0
  • value  11462029
    address  3FBaBgqFJGJB587i37NXufkzNknjg5awqY
  • 1596763c2a24a5e89f94cecc447bb993bd98e23aa4fe00674ca6c6e37bedaa89:1
  • value  14295357
    address  3GJNRTBM6U1D2XDb7Es71JjHMQtio5WvWJ